    Benjamin Asare’s performances warranted improved contract – Hearts of Oak PRO Opare Addo

    Public Relations Officer for Hearts of Oak, Opare Addo, says the club’s decision to extend goalkeeper Benjamin Asare’s contract was based on merit, highlighting the player’s impressive form for both club and country.

    The 29-year-old signed a new deal that will keep him at Hearts of Oak until 2027.

    Asare committed to the club despite reported interest from Moroccan giants Raja Casablanca and three unnamed French clubs.

    The extension was officially announced on Thursday, April 10, following what the club described as “fruitful discussions” with its Board of Directors.

    “Everything that he brings on board as a goalkeeper made it very necessary for us to engage him for a contract extension,” Addo told Asempa FM on Friday, April 11, 2025.

    Since joining the Phobians from Great Olympics in early 2024, Asare has become a standout figure in the Ghana Premier League.

    His rise has been further accelerated by commanding performances for the Black Stars, most notably on his international debut in a 5-0 win against Chad and a clean sheet against Madagascar in the 2026 World Cup qualifiers.

    These displays have convinced national team coach Otto Addo to name Asare as Ghana’s first-choice goalkeeper, ahead of Lawrence Ati-Zigi and Jojo Wollacott.
